MRI is one of the more specialized areas of diagnostic imaging because it combines advanced technology, human anatomy, patient interaction, safety screening, and image production into one professional role. MRI technologists support the imaging process by preparing patients, following strict safety protocols, operating MRI equipment, positioning patients properly, and helping produce diagnostic images that physicians use in patient care. How long does the MRI Tech Program take to complete?
Pulse Radiology Institute offers an 18-month Associate of Science in Magnetic Resonance Imaging program. Students move through a structured combination of coursework, MRI-specific education, simulation preparation, and supervised clinical externship experience. The program length is designed to support a focused educational process that includes both technical learning and clinical preparation. Is MRI technologist training a good fit for me?
MRI technologist training is a strong fit for students who are detail-oriented, comfortable with technology, patient-focused, and willing to study technical healthcare material. Safety awareness is essential in MRI because the scanner environment has strict rules that must be followed carefully. It also requires patience and communication because patients may feel anxious, uncomfortable, claustrophobic, injured, or unsure about the exam.
